#73b63f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#73b63f is composed of 45.1% red, 71.4%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.4%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 93.8 degrees, a saturation of 48.6% and a lightness of 48%. #73b63f color hex could be obtained by blending #e6ff7e with #006d00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#73b63f color description : Moderate green.

#73b63f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#73b63f has RGB values of R:115, G:182, B:63 and CMYK values of C:0.37, M:0, Y:0.65,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 7583295.

Shades and Tints of #73b63f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050702 is the darkest color, while #fafcf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#73b63f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7a7d78 is the less saturated color, while #6cef06 is the most saturated one.
